Job description Jzac trucking LLC is hiring Class A CDL Drivers for regional Amazon drop and hook loads. Text or call Juan 708 676 2971 We offer - $1800 weekly pay for 3 solo2 round trip plus bonuses - Flexible home time - Well maintained equipment. Manual 10 and 13 speed You are home every other day and 34 hr reset at home. What you’ll need: Must be at least 21 years old Have a valid Class A Commercial Driver License Must have DOT medical card No current CDL suspension or revocation Clearing house registered Clean Motor Vehicle Record (MVR) Successfully pass a background check and DOT pre employment drug test Ability to effectively learn and plan driving route Must be flexible with work schedule, night driving Job Type: 3 solo2 trips per week 34 hr reset at home Pay: $1800 weekly plus $$$$ bonuses for being on time to all appointments. Safety bonus good inspection Trucking Driver Type: Contract driver 1099 must have EIN (employer identification number) issued by IRS

END DUMP-TRANSFER DRIVER - (Dixon, CA)
Weber General Engineering, is currently hiring local Transfer/End Dump Class A Drivers in your area! Our equipment ranges from dump trucks, transfers, end-dumps, and flatbeds. Are primary focus on safety and service when delivering construction material to job sites and yard. Weber General Engineering is a Heavy Civil Construction Company. Qualifications: 1) High School diploma or General Education degree (GED) 2) Valid Class A driver license and a clean DMV record 3) Knowledge, comprehension, and compliance with DOT rules/regulations 4) Must have experience Construction including Transfers, End Dumps, Flatbeds, and moving construction material. 5) Minimum of 5 years’ experience needed in construction field driving 6) Scheduling and map reading experience 7) Demonstrated organization and accuracy skills: self-motivated, detail oriented, and able to handle multiple projects/ tasks with competing deadlines. Responsibilities: 1) Compliance with all Federal, State and company driving regulations 2) Interfacing with customers in a friendly professional manner, deliver superior customer service. 3) Verifying assigned delivery route for the day: obtaining the proper delivery tickets and load sheets along with any other resources in order to successfully complete deliveries. 4) Locating assigned equipment in yard: performing a vehicle pre trip inspection and recording any deficiencies: checking load in trailer for stability while transporting and accurately counting product. 5) Loading equipment on trailer for return to our locations: maintaining accurate records of transported equipment. 6) Maintaining records of all P.P.E. on job sites and quarry’s. 7) Completing preventive maintenance requirements: troubleshooting malfunctions: maintaining safe vehicle conditions Benefits of CDL Class A Driver: 1) Excellent Benefits package (medical, dental, vision) 2) Paid time off (Sick paid 3 days per year) 3) Paid Holidays
